You’ll notice I’ve also superglued some of the zoa frag that came off the rock onto my live rock
It was falling off the rock it came on so I pulled it off gently, put some super glue onto the underside and pushed it down onto the live rock until it stuck.
I think it will look pretty nice there!
I’ve also noticed some really cool clown behaviour recently. The larger one flutters her back fin in the sand and disrupts the sand bed. I think she’s either looking for food or looking for a place to spawn. I doubt it’s the latter as it’s still early days and I don’t think the two of them have paired yet.
